  • created sense approved 台辅/臺輔 · tái​fǔ · high-ranking official — "Initial import from upstream dictionary"

    台辅 / 臺輔

    tái​fǔ

    high-ranking official

    (literary) A high official or prime minister in ancient China; literally refers to those whose positions are among the highest levels of the central government.

    台 (literal) → 台/臺 · tái · [honorific] 辅 (literal) → 辅/輔 · fǔ · to assist
